Data Configuration

  1. On the data page, select an existing dataset or create a new one. Clicking 'create a new dataset' will take you to the dataset editing page. For details on editing datasets, see Create and Manage Datasets.image.png

  2. Double-click or drag dimensions/measures fields to rows/columns. For instance, drag area to rows and order amount, shipping cost, and profit amount to columns.image

  3. Configure the format of the fields.

    Configuration item

    Description

    Date display format

    Default is automatic. Supports setting YYYY-MM-DD, YYYYMMDD, YYYY/MM/DD, MMDD, MM-DD, MM/DD, and DDMMYYYY formats.

    Note

    Only date fields support setting the date display format.

    Alignment

    Default is automatic. Supports setting align left, align center, and align right.

    Sort

    Default is no sort. Supports setting ascending or descending order.

    Field display content

    Supports setting display name and field description

    Data display format

    Default is automatic. Supports setting integer, retain 1 decimal place, retain 2 decimal places, percentage, percentage 1 decimal place, percentage 2 decimal places, and custom.

    Note
    • Only column fields support setting the data display format.

    • When the custom format type is numeric or percentage, supports setting the format of negative numbers as: -1234 or (1234), and supports checking use thousands separator.

    Aggregation method

    Supports setting sum, average, count, remove duplicates count, maximum, minimum, population standard deviation, sample standard deviation, population variance, and sample variance.

    Note

    Only column fields support setting the data display format.

    • Row fields support setting date display format (only for date fields), alignment, sort, and field display content.image

    • Column fields support setting data display format, alignment, sort, aggregation method, and field display content.image

    • You can also click the image icon on the right of the row/column to batch configure field formats.image

      Note

      Note: Download tasks do not support advanced calculations such as year-on-year, percentage, or cumulative calculations.

  4. Based on business needs, you may add filters. For more information, see Field Filtering.image

  5. Click update.image

Page Settings

In the page settings, you can configure the following.

Category

Configuration item

Description

Feature item configuration

Display field selection

After checking display field selection, you can see the selected fields in the upper right corner in edit or preview status and choose to display the fields.

image

Display query control

After checking display query control, the query control will appear on the download task editing page, and you can perform control configuration.

image

Remember query conditions

  • Supports report-level remember query conditions. After checking, the system remembers the last query conditions by default.image.png

  • The report-level settings are affected by the organization-level configuration.

    image

    • When remember query conditions is checked in report configuration, the page setting's remember query conditions is grayed out and cannot be unchecked.

    • When remember query conditions is not checked in report configuration, the report-level page settings can be individually set to remember query conditions as needed.

Table settings

Display main title

You can choose whether to display the main title and customize the main title.

image

Display link jump

You can choose whether to display link jump and set the link text, link address, and opening method

image

Remarks

Supports setting remarks content and position.

image

Switch Between Light and Dark Theme Modes

  1. On the download task management page, click the target download task.

  2. On the download task editing page, click the image.png icon in the upper right corner and find the icon at the bottom for switching patterns to toggle between the light and dark theme modes of the download task.

    image

    Note

    The theme mode switch affects the entire account, not just individual modules. For instance, if you switch the download task to light mode, other modules with theme mode options, like dashboards and reports, will also switch to light mode.
